Overview

History buffs will relish the chance to explore Prague's Jewish Quarter with a local guide. Still active today, the architecturally unique synagogues of Prague continue to contribute to their communities. Admire the world's oldest Jewish cemetery, pay tribute to a touching Holocaust Memorial and hear the dramatic stories of the most inspiring representatives of the Jewish community.
  • Learn about local history in the Jewish Quarter
  • Visit the salient Holocaust memorial exhibit
  • Admire the different architectonic styles of Prague’s most beautiful synagogues
  • Wander through the oldest Jewish Cemetery in the world

  • Our tours run rain or shine. Come prepared with an umbrella if needed.
  • Comfort is key on our tours, so we recommend wearing shoes that can handle Prague's famous cobblestones.
  • Prague Jewish Quarter consists of religious sites. Please wear appropriate clothing that covers your knees and shoulders. Don’t worry if you didn’t bring a kippah with you, you can borrow one them free of charge.
  • The amount of walking varies, let us know in advance if you have mobility issues.
  • Let us know if you’d like to add a traditional Czech lunch after the tour for 35 EUR/person. Includes one drink and a choice from a small set menu of traditional dishes (not à la carte).
  • Admission to the Jewish Museum is NOT included in the price of the tour. It has an additional cost of 600 CZK for adults (25 EUR), and 200 CZK for kids (9 EUR) and can be paid by card or in cash at the Information Center. You can also buy it online to avoid waiting.
